Basketball superstar, LeBron James experienced the most significant loss in his NBA career as the Philadelphia 76ers secured a decisive 138-94 victory over the LA Lakers on Monday night, November 27.

During the game, LeBron contributed 18 points and simultaneously established the all-time league record for minutes played.

The 38-year-old surpassed Kareem Abdul-Jabbar’s previous record when he crossed the 66,298-minute mark at Wells Fargo Center. Despite his individual performance, his team still failed to claim victory. 

LeBron and the Lakers were beaten by 44 points in Philadelphia, which goes down as the most lopsided defeat of his legendary 20-year career.

Prior to Monday’s decisive defeat against the Sixers, his most substantial loss occurred in 2019 when Los Angeles suffered a 42-point setback in a 136-94 defeat against the Indiana Pacers.

Joel Embiid was responsible for LeBron James’ largest NBA defeat, achieving the sixth triple-double of his career with 30 points, 11 rebounds, and 11 assists, ultimately leading Philadelphia to victory.
